The Continual Burnt Offering

" I indeed baptize you with water unto repentance, but He who is coming after me is mightier than I whose sandals I am not worthy to carry. He will baptize you with the Holy Spirit and fire. His winnowing fan is in His hand, and He will thoroughly clean out His threshing floor, and gather His wheat into the barn; but He will burn up the chaff with unquenchable fire."

Matthew 3:11-12

Nothing could emphasize our Lord’s deity more than John’s declaration regarding Him and this twofold baptism. Imagine a creature baptizing in the Holy Spirit. Only One who is Himself divine could do this. And on Pentecost Peter unhesitatingly declares it was He who sent the Spirit (Acts 2:33). He it is who will consign the unrepentant to the fire of everlasting punishment (Matthew 25:41). This is not to be confused with the cleansing power of the Holy Spirit, nor with the tongues “like as of fire” which appeared at Pentecost. “He will burn up the chaff with unquenchable fire” is placed in direct contrast with gathering the “wheat into the barn” (Matthew 3:12).

By the Spirit-baptism believers are now united in one body and empowered for service.

The Holy Ghost is here,

Where saints in prayer agree;

As Jesus’ parting gift—is near

Each pleading company.

Not far away is He,

To be by prayer brought nigh,

But here in present majesty

As in His courts on high.

He dwells within our soul,

An ever-welcome guest;

He reigns with absolute control,

As monarch in the breast.

Our bodies are His shrine,

And He th’ in-dwelling Lord;

All hail, Thou Comforter divine,

Be evermore adored!

—Charles H. Spurgeon
